c乘法函数 C乘法函数是一种常见的数学函数,用于计算两个数的乘积。在数学中,乘法是一种基本运算,通过将两个数相乘来得到它们的乘积。C乘法函数是在C语言中实现乘法运算的一种函数。 C乘法函数通常采用以下形式: ``` int multiply(int a, int b) { return a * b; } ``` 其中,`int`表示函数返回值的...
include <stdio.h> //计算两数相乘函数 int multi(int x,int y){ return x*y; //返回两数相乘结果 } int main(){ int m,n;printf("输入两个整数: ");scanf("%d%d",&m,&n);printf("%d * %d = %d\n",m,n,multi(m,n)); //调用函数,输出结果 return 0;} ...
1、C语言中计算一个数的N次方可以用库函数pow来实现,还可以直接使用2^3就可以算出结果。pow函数原型:double pow(double x,double y)。其中x值是底数,y值是幂。举例:double a=pow(3.14,2)计算3.14的平方。注意:使用pow函数时,需要将头文件#include<math.h>包含进源文件中。2、在C语言...
//逐位相乘 forint10 forint10 1'0''0' //处理进位 forint10 if10 110 10 //将结果转为字符数组 int0 while0 if "0" else int0 while '0' '\0' int char char char2 //输入两个大整数 "Enter the first number: " "%s" "Enter the second number: " "%s" //调用高精度乘法函数 //输出...
include <stdio.h> // 包含系统头文件要用 <>, 自定义头文件用 ""float mul(float x,float y); // 函数声明float mul(float x,float y) // 函数定义{return x * y;}int main(){float x, y, z;scanf("%f,%f",&x, &y); // 这里要取地址, 且你的输入必须是例如...
4 之后在for循环下写,因为实现的是阶乘,所以要的的连续的相乘,所以sum=sum*i;最开始必须赋初值为1或1.0,不然最开始系统会随意给sum赋个值。5 然后我们书写输出函数,注意sum为double类型,所以说出格式给%lf。最好我们看看程序的最终运行成果,因为是double类型,所以系统会默认小数点后6位。总结:1 1、...
在C语言中,实现两个整数的乘法运算非常简单。只需使用乘法运算符*即可。以下是一个简单的示例:在这个程序中,我们首先定义了三个整数变量:num1,num2和product。然后,使用printf函数提示用户输入两个整数,并使用scanf函数读取用户输入的两个整数。接下来,我们使用*运算符计算这两个数的乘积,并将...
1 二个数相乘最大的位数是两个乘数的位数之和。 2 很明显由于乘法的特性使用嵌套循环很合适。 3 在大数加减中执行完毕后再对存储结果的result数组进行一次进位,但在乘法中我们需要每执行一趟就要对数组进行进位的处理。 实现: 下面是全面的含有注释的代码。
4 之后在for循环下写,因为实现的是阶乘,所以要的的连续的相乘,所以sum=sum*i;最开始必须赋初值为1或1.0,不然最开始系统会随意给sum赋个值 5 然后我们书写输出函数,注意sum为double类型,所以说出格式给%lf。6 最好我们看看程序的最终运行成果,因为是double类型,所以系统会默认小数点后6位 注意事项 注意...
在这个例子中,ch1对应的ASCII码值为65,ch2对应的ASCII码值为66,所以相乘后的结果为4290(65*66=4290),将这个结果赋值给result变量。 需要注意的是,由于字符相乘得到的结果是一个整数类型的值,因此在将结果赋给一个字符类型的变量或在printf函数中输出结果时,需要将其转换成字符类型,否则结果将会输出一个乱码字符。